技术文摘
SQL 中 DROP 语句的使用方法
SQL 中 DROP 语句的使用方法
在 SQL 数据库操作中,DROP 语句是一个功能强大且需要谨慎使用的工具,它用于删除数据库对象,如数据库、表、索引等。掌握 DROP 语句的正确使用方法,对于数据库的管理和维护至关重要。
来看如何使用 DROP 语句删除数据库。语法格式为:DROP DATABASE database_name; 例如,要删除名为“test_db”的数据库,只需执行“DROP DATABASE test_db;”语句即可。需要注意的是,执行该操作后,数据库及其包含的所有数据、表、视图等都将被永久删除,无法恢复,所以在执行前务必确认是否真的要删除该数据库。
DROP 语句最常见的用途之一是删除表。语法为:DROP TABLE table_name; 比如,有一个名为“employees”的表,若不再需要它,可通过“DROP TABLE employees;”语句将其删除。删除表不仅会移除表结构,表中的所有数据也会一同消失。在实际应用场景中,当业务需求发生变化,某个表不再被使用时,就可以用此方法清理数据库。
除了数据库和表,DROP 语句还能用于删除索引。索引能够提高数据库查询效率,但在某些情况下,可能需要删除不再需要的索引以释放资源或调整数据库性能。删除索引的语法因数据库管理系统而异。在 MySQL 中,语法为:DROP INDEX index_name ON table_name; 例如,要删除“employees”表上名为“emp_id_index”的索引,可执行“DROP INDEX emp_id_index ON employees;”。
尽管 DROP 语句功能强大,但使用时必须万分小心。在生产环境中,误操作可能导致数据丢失,给企业带来严重损失。在执行 DROP 语句前,最好备份相关数据,并进行充分的测试。建议使用数据库的事务机制,以便在出现问题时能够回滚操作,保障数据的安全性和完整性。熟练掌握 DROP 语句的使用方法,并遵循正确的操作规范,能够帮助数据库管理员更好地管理和维护数据库系统。
TAGS: 数据库操作 SQL语句 SQL基础 SQL_DROP语句
- 视频基础与直播系统架构解析
- Go 语言打造的实时图形化性能测试分析工具
- C++零基础教程:运算符重载,掌握四点轻松搞定
- 国庆长假前 IT 人员必做的几件事
- 利用 ThreadLocal 优化代码
- Python 中数学集合运算的无序特性
- Redis 面试的 8 连问,你能应对几道?
- Java 开源的 Spring Boot 即时通讯 IM 聊天系统
- 工作 10 年后重看:String s = new String("xyz") 创建了几个对象?
- 基于 RT-Thread 的 FinSH 实现硬件编程
- 被低估的 JavaScript 框架:三位隐藏能力者
- 掌握这些概念 提升代码编写质量与简洁度
- 英伟达开源「Imaginaire」:九种图像与视频合成方式
- 开发人员忙乱易犯的 3 个疏忽
- Sourcegraph:如今开发人员管理的代码量是 2010 年的 100 倍